    The Society for Human Resource Management has more than 575 affiliate chapters both in the United States and abroad, and provide additional programming and networking opportunities in your local area. SHRM chapters are autonomous organizations, so it is not automatic that you will be a member of your local chapter when you join SHRM at the national level, and vice versa.     HISTORY OF WKHRMA

    After attending a KS SHRM conference in 2002, it occurred to me there were no close local chapters in Western Kansas for HR professionals to meet regularly and network. I obtained a list of attendees at the conference and wrote a letter to all who had attended from the Western Kansas area to determine if there was an interest in starting a local chapter. Twenty-five of us from various towns in Western Kansas met at Midwest Energy (Hays, Kansas) to discuss the need for a chapter It was agreed to start the charter process with SHRM. It took a couple months, but in December of 2002 we received our charter. Western Kansas Human Resource Management Association (WKHRMA) had its official chapter meeting in January of 2003 in the basement of the old Commerce Bank (Hays, Kansas). And as the saying goes – the rest is history. Linda Miller, WKHRMA’s first Chapter President (2003)
